Muscle Trauma Signs
Soft tissue injuries affect muscles and are a leading cause of pain after auto accidents. Symptoms like tenderness may not peak until 24–48 hours post-collision, which is why immediate evaluation is critical. A licensed physical therapist or certified chiropractic physician can deliver effective soft tissue injury treatment using manual therapy and targeted rehab methods.
Left untreated, these injuries can lead to chronic pain, making early care vital. Whether you visit an urgent care center or a specialized pain management clinic, prompt care after collision improves your odds of full recovery.

Reducing Swelling and Fluid Buildup
Controlling inflammation early is key to preventing chronic issues. A physical therapist may use modalities like ice therapy, compression, or electrical stimulation to reduce swelling and promote healing. When combined with manual therapy, these techniques enhance circulation and speed tissue repair after soft tissue injury.
Patients often notice reduced pain and improved comfort within days of starting treatment. With consistent care, swelling diminishes and joint function improves rapidly.
